/freebsd-13-stable/contrib/llvm-project/clang/lib/Driver/ToolChains/ |
H A D | Flang.cpp | 22 void Flang::ConstructJob(Compilation &C, const JobAction &JA, argument 36 if (isa<PreprocessJobAction>(JA)) { 38 } else if (isa<CompileJobAction>(JA) || isa<BackendJobAction>(JA)) { 39 if (JA.getType() == types::TY_Nothing) { 41 } else if (JA.getType() == types::TY_AST) { 43 } else if (JA.getType() == types::TY_LLVM_IR || 44 JA.getType() == types::TY_LTO_IR) { 46 } else if (JA.getType() == types::TY_LLVM_BC || 47 JA [all...] |
H A D | InterfaceStubs.h | 26 void ConstructJob(Compilation &C, const JobAction &JA,
|
H A D | Myriad.cpp | 24 void tools::SHAVE::Compiler::ConstructJob(Compilation &C, const JobAction &JA, argument 35 if (JA.getKind() == Action::PreprocessJobClass) { 80 C.addCommand(std::make_unique<Command>(JA, *this, ResponseFileSupport::None(), 85 void tools::SHAVE::Assembler::ConstructJob(Compilation &C, const JobAction &JA, argument 116 C.addCommand(std::make_unique<Command>(JA, *this, ResponseFileSupport::None(), 121 void tools::Myriad::Linker::ConstructJob(Compilation &C, const JobAction &JA, argument 171 AddLinkerInputs(getToolChain(), Inputs, Args, CmdArgs, JA); local 204 std::make_unique<Command>(JA, *this, ResponseFileSupport::AtFileCurCP(), 268 Tool *MyriadToolChain::SelectTool(const JobAction &JA) const { 271 return ToolChain::SelectTool(JA); [all...] |
H A D | Flang.h | 35 void ConstructJob(Compilation &C, const JobAction &JA,
|
H A D | HIP.h | 23 void constructHIPFatbinCommand(Compilation &C, const JobAction &JA, 35 void ConstructJob(Compilation &C, const JobAction &JA, 42 void constructLldCommand(Compilation &C, const JobAction &JA, 51 const JobAction &JA) const;
|
H A D | Myriad.h | 28 void ConstructJob(Compilation &C, const JobAction &JA, 40 void ConstructJob(Compilation &C, const JobAction &JA, 57 void ConstructJob(Compilation &C, const JobAction &JA, 84 Tool *SelectTool(const JobAction &JA) const override;
|
H A D | AIX.h | 28 void ConstructJob(Compilation &C, const JobAction &JA, 41 void ConstructJob(Compilation &C, const JobAction &JA,
|
H A D | Ananas.h | 28 void ConstructJob(Compilation &C, const JobAction &JA, 41 void ConstructJob(Compilation &C, const JobAction &JA,
|
H A D | DragonFly.h | 28 void ConstructJob(Compilation &C, const JobAction &JA, 41 void ConstructJob(Compilation &C, const JobAction &JA,
|
H A D | InterfaceStubs.cpp | 18 void Merger::ConstructJob(Compilation &C, const JobAction &JA, argument 57 C.addCommand(std::make_unique<Command>(JA, *this, ResponseFileSupport::None(),
|
H A D | Minix.h | 27 void ConstructJob(Compilation &C, const JobAction &JA, 40 void ConstructJob(Compilation &C, const JobAction &JA,
|
H A D | Solaris.h | 29 void ConstructJob(Compilation &C, const JobAction &JA, 42 void ConstructJob(Compilation &C, const JobAction &JA,
|
H A D | Ananas.cpp | 25 void ananas::Assembler::ConstructJob(Compilation &C, const JobAction &JA, argument 43 JA, *this, ResponseFileSupport::AtFileCurCP(), Exec, CmdArgs, Inputs)); 46 void ananas::Linker::ConstructJob(Compilation &C, const JobAction &JA, argument 111 AddLinkerInputs(ToolChain, Inputs, Args, CmdArgs, JA); 128 JA, *this, ResponseFileSupport::AtFileCurCP(), Exec, CmdArgs, Inputs));
|
H A D | Minix.cpp | 22 void tools::minix::Assembler::ConstructJob(Compilation &C, const JobAction &JA, argument 40 JA, *this, ResponseFileSupport::AtFileCurCP(), Exec, CmdArgs, Inputs)); 43 void tools::minix::Linker::ConstructJob(Compilation &C, const JobAction &JA, argument 69 AddLinkerInputs(getToolChain(), Inputs, Args, CmdArgs, JA); local 93 JA, *this, ResponseFileSupport::AtFileCurCP(), Exec, CmdArgs, Inputs));
|
H A D | XCore.cpp | 25 void tools::XCore::Assembler::ConstructJob(Compilation &C, const JobAction &JA, argument 55 C.addCommand(std::make_unique<Command>(JA, *this, ResponseFileSupport::None(), 59 void tools::XCore::Linker::ConstructJob(Compilation &C, const JobAction &JA, argument 81 AddLinkerInputs(getToolChain(), Inputs, Args, CmdArgs, JA); local 84 C.addCommand(std::make_unique<Command>(JA, *this, ResponseFileSupport::None(),
|
H A D | HIP.cpp | 54 void AMDGCN::Linker::constructLldCommand(Compilation &C, const JobAction &JA, argument 97 C.addCommand(std::make_unique<Command>(JA, *this, ResponseFileSupport::None(), 103 void AMDGCN::constructHIPFatbinCommand(Compilation &C, const JobAction &JA, argument 131 C.addCommand(std::make_unique<Command>(JA, T, ResponseFileSupport::None(), 142 const JobAction &JA) const { 161 constructHIPFatbinCommand(C, JA, BundleFile, Inputs, Args, *this); 201 C.addCommand(std::make_unique<Command>(JA, *this, ResponseFileSupport::None(), 207 void AMDGCN::Linker::ConstructJob(Compilation &C, const JobAction &JA, argument 214 JA.getType() == types::TY_Object) 215 return constructGenerateObjFileFromHIPFatBinary(C, Output, Inputs, Args, JA); [all...] |
H A D | PS4CPU.h | 33 void ConstructJob(Compilation &C, const JobAction &JA, 47 void ConstructJob(Compilation &C, const JobAction &JA, 96 const llvm::opt::ArgList &DriverArgs, const JobAction &JA,
|
H A D | Hexagon.h | 30 void RenderExtraToolArgs(const JobAction &JA, 32 void ConstructJob(Compilation &C, const JobAction &JA, 45 virtual void RenderExtraToolArgs(const JobAction &JA, 47 void ConstructJob(Compilation &C, const JobAction &JA,
|
H A D | CrossWindows.h | 28 void ConstructJob(Compilation &C, const JobAction &JA, 41 void ConstructJob(Compilation &C, const JobAction &JA,
|
H A D | NaCl.h | 24 void ConstructJob(Compilation &C, const JobAction &JA, 37 void ConstructJob(Compilation &C, const JobAction &JA,
|
H A D | NetBSD.h | 28 void ConstructJob(Compilation &C, const JobAction &JA, 41 void ConstructJob(Compilation &C, const JobAction &JA,
|
H A D | OpenBSD.h | 29 void ConstructJob(Compilation &C, const JobAction &JA, 42 void ConstructJob(Compilation &C, const JobAction &JA,
|
H A D | XCore.h | 28 void ConstructJob(Compilation &C, const JobAction &JA, 40 void ConstructJob(Compilation &C, const JobAction &JA,
|
/freebsd-13-stable/contrib/llvm-project/clang/lib/Driver/ |
H A D | Tool.cpp | 20 void Tool::ConstructJobMultipleOutputs(Compilation &C, const JobAction &JA, argument 26 ConstructJob(C, JA, Outputs.front(), Inputs, TCArgs, LinkingOutput);
|
/freebsd-13-stable/contrib/llvm-project/clang/include/clang/Driver/ |
H A D | Tool.h | 64 /// ConstructJob - Construct jobs to perform the action \p JA, 72 virtual void ConstructJob(Compilation &C, const JobAction &JA, 77 /// Construct jobs to perform the action \p JA, writing to the \p Outputs and 86 virtual void ConstructJobMultipleOutputs(Compilation &C, const JobAction &JA,
|